However, a critical question arises: when does explaining like you're 5 go too far? While the pursuit of simplicity is noble, there's a fine line between simplifying for clarity and oversimplifying to the point of distortion or inaccuracy. Crossing this line carries significant oversimplification risks, impacting the quality of information and the depth of understanding. Our challenge, and the focus of this exploration, is to navigate this delicate balance, ensuring accuracy in explanation without sacrificing the necessary nuance in communication.
The moment simplification sacrifices essential truths, context, or intellectual honesty, it ceases to be helpful and becomes a disservice. The ELI5 limitations become starkly apparent when the pursuit of easy understanding leads to significant compromises.
Complex subjects, by their very nature, are rich with subtleties, dependencies, and conditions. When we oversimplify, we often strip away this crucial nuance. Imagine trying to explain global climate change by only mentioning greenhouse gases, omitting the intricate feedback loops, regional variations, socio-economic factors, and historical context. While technically accurate about one element, it paints an incomplete and potentially misleading picture.
The most dangerous consequence of oversimplification is the introduction of outright inaccuracies. In an effort to make something "easy," facts can be bent, analogies stretched beyond their breaking point, or critical exceptions ignored. This isn't merely a lack of detail; it's a presentation of false information, however unintentional.
Consider scientific concepts like "evolution" or "gravity." An ELI5 explanation might say, "Evolution is just animals changing over time to get better," or "Gravity is just like a magnet pulling things down." While these convey a germ of truth, they are profoundly inaccurate and misleading. Evolution is not about "getting better" (it's about adaptation to environment), and gravity is a curvature of spacetime, not a magnetic force. Such responsible explanation requires careful word choice and a willingness to state what an analogy is not as much as what it is. These inaccuracies can become entrenched, making future, more accurate learning difficult.
Presenting a subject as overly simple can stifle the development of critical thinking skills. If every complex problem has a straightforward, easily digestible answer, why bother digging deeper? Why question, analyze, or synthesize information from various sources? Oversimplification can inadvertently promote a passive consumption of information rather than active intellectual engagement.
It discourages the exploration of alternative viewpoints, the understanding of interconnected systems, and the ability to discern credible sources. For conveying complexity responsibly, we must leave room for questions, for ambiguities, and for the understanding that some problems genuinely are hard.
When an individual believes they fully grasp a complex topic because it was presented simply, they can develop a false sense of confidence. This superficial understanding can lead to poor decision-making, misinformed opinions, and an inability to engage in meaningful discourse. They might inadvertently spread misleading information because their foundation is flawed.
This is particularly perilous in areas like public health, economics, or political science, where nuanced understanding is vital for informed civic participation. For example, a simple explanation of "inflation is just too much money chasing too few goods" might lead someone to dismiss the multifaceted causes and potential solutions, reinforcing simplistic narratives that fail to address systemic issues.
If the initial, simplified model of a concept is fundamentally flawed or severely incomplete, it can create cognitive roadblocks for future learning. Students might struggle to integrate new, more accurate information because it contradicts their initial, deeply ingrained (and incorrect) understanding. It's like building a house on a shaky foundation – subsequent layers will always be unstable.
Therefore, while ELI5 can be a fantastic entry point, it must be framed as such: an initial understanding, not the complete picture. The communication challenges here involve managing expectations and providing pathways for continued education.
At the heart of the fine line between clarity and distortion lies the principle of intellectual honesty. As communicators, educators, and content creators, we have a profound responsibility to accurately represent the truth, even when that truth is complex.
Our primary duty is not merely to make information easy to digest, but to ensure it is accurate and complete within the given scope. This means acknowledging the limits of our simplification. A truly responsible explanation doesn't pretend that complexity doesn't exist; instead, it strategically simplifies while signaling where depth has been sacrificed.
It involves a transparent approach: "Here's the basic idea, but know that there are many more layers to this," or "This analogy works up to a point, but breaks down when you consider X." This transparency builds trust and fosters a genuine desire for knowledge.
To explain like you're 5 is often interpreted as "dumbing down" the content. However, the true spirit of ELI5 should be about clarifying without insulting the audience's intelligence. It's about finding the simplest language to convey a concept, not about assuming the audience is incapable of understanding anything beyond that simplicity.
By providing nuance in communication and acknowledging the deeper complexities, we respect the audience's capacity for growth and learning. We empower them to seek further knowledge, rather than leaving them with a false sense of mastery. This balance is key to achieving true intellectual honesty in our explanatory efforts.
So, how do we harness the power of simplification without falling into the traps of oversimplification and inaccuracy? It's about strategic simplification, not absolute reduction. Here are key strategies for conveying complexity with accuracy in explanation:
Before you simplify, identify the absolute minimum information required for a foundational understanding. What is the single, most critical takeaway? Once you have that, be explicit about what you are not covering.
Analogies are powerful bridges to understanding, translating abstract concepts into familiar terms. However, they are always imperfect.
Think of explanation as an onion, not a single, flat image. Offer an initial ELI5 layer, but then provide clear pathways to peel back more layers for those who want deeper understanding.
Understanding the purpose, function, or underlying principles of a concept provides far more robust comprehension than simply knowing what it is.
Tailor your explanation to their current knowledge level and what they hope to achieve. A CEO needing a high-level overview of AI for strategic decisions requires a different explanation than an aspiring data scientist.
Sometimes, the most intellectually honest answer is to simply state that a subject is inherently complex and cannot be fully understood without significant study. This isn't a failure to explain; it's a realistic assessment of knowledge.
